Output 58dfb8e17a4a293ca675bd0a6d97133ce9900b2cbb5db458d0ff0c32b1cd1b5b:1

value
139115798
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c586acd11760b493fed6d87478c22b3f7aecc7b6 OP_EQUALVERIFY OP_CHECKSIG
address
1K1RTBLRfoVkbc8AzDs6XFNypPcynhicAh
transaction
58dfb8e17a4a293ca675bd0a6d97133ce9900b2cbb5db458d0ff0c32b1cd1b5b
confirmations
423340
spent
true